Victorian 18kt Rose Cut Diamond Cluster Ring 0.80ctw

A spectacular rose cut diamond ring from the late Victorian (ca1900) era! This incredible ring features a beautiful cluster of sparkling old Rose Cut diamonds resting in a circular 18kt gold setting. The diamonds vary in size and are hand set in two circular rows that surround a center stone. In total, the diamonds weigh approximately 0.80ctw and are pavé set in an open-back setting. A scalloped prong motif decorates the edges of the centerpiece, and a smooth gold band completes the design. A magnificent statement ring, its substantial and impressive appearance and would look perfect worn on special occasions!

Measurements: The ring has a finger size of 5.75, but could be resized up or down as desired. The circular centerpiece has a 5/8" diameter and measures 1/4" thick.

Condition: The overall condition of the ring is very good. It is normal for antique era jewelry to show signs regular surface wear due to age. The gold setting is in excellent condition and is free of any apparent damage. All of the diamonds are intact, and the stones vary in size, shape, color, and clarity. A few of the stones have tiny surface chips, however, this is not noticeable when worn and does not detract from the beauty of the ring.
